“This is a great hotel for the money and is close to the airport and a short 7 minute drive to downtown. Large room, great bed, free computer with internet access in the lobby. Pool is large with a nice size whirlpool. We have stayed here several times and this is the first time we saw ants by the whirlpool.”

“This hotel is excellent for business and leisure travelers alike. There are moderately priced restaurants in the area and it is close to the airport. Even though I could see the airport from my window, there was not very much noise. The added plus is the access to public transportation which is only a very short walk from the front door. When visiting the Milwaukee area again, this will be on my list of hotels.”

“The hotel was adequate, and most of the staff was helpful. When we complained about smears (really disgusting) on the shower curtain, housekeeping replaced the curtain immediately. The biggest downside to this place is that you can hear everything going on in the rooms next to yours. Even if your neighbors are relatively quiet, you can hear their entire phone conversations, coughing, TV, etc. Don't stay here if you're a light sleeper, or value your privacy.”
